to insect pests offers an environmental friendly&#13;
method of crop protection. Impressive results have&#13;
been obtained with the expression of Bacillus thuringiensis&#13;
(Bt) and other toxin genes in several crops.&#13;
However, both exotic and plant-derived genes have&#13;
some performance limitations, and there have been&#13;
some failures in insect control through transgenic&#13;
crops. The production and deployment of transgenic&#13;
crops for pest control need to address the issues related&#13;
to impact of the transgenic crops on the insect&#13;
pests, ecological cost of resistance development,&#13;
effects on the nontarget organisms, availability and&#13;
distribution of the alternate host plants, and the&#13;
potential for introgression of genes into the wild&#13;
relatives of crops. There is a need for a more responsible&#13;
public debate and better presentation of the&#13;
benefits for a rational deployment of the geneticallytransformed&#13;
plants for sustainable crop production</mods:abstract><mods:classification authority="lcc">Information Science</mods:classification><mods:originInfo><mods:dateIssued encoding="iso8061">2000</mods:dateIssued></mods:originInfo><mods:originInfo><mods:publisher>Indian Academy of Sciences</mods:publisher></mods:originInfo><mods:genre>Article</mods:genre></mods:mods>
